wenxu
a1db217861
net: flow_offload: fix flow_indr_dev_unregister path
...
If the representor is removed, then identify the indirect flow_blocks
that need to be removed by the release callback and the port representor
structure. To identify the port representor structure, a new
indr.cb_priv field needs to be introduced. The flow_block also needs to
be removed from the driver list from the cleanup path.
Fixes: 1fac52da59 ("net: flow_offload: consolidate indirect flow_block infrastructure")
Signed-off-by: wenxu <wenxu@ucloud.cn >
Signed-off-by: David S. Miller <davem@davemloft.net >
2020-06-19 20:12:58 -07:00
..
2020-06-14 01:57:21 +09:00
2020-06-02 08:00:39 +02:00
2020-02-24 13:02:53 -08:00
2020-06-13 16:27:13 -07:00
2020-05-18 17:35:02 -07:00
2020-06-13 16:27:13 -07:00
2020-05-24 13:47:27 -07:00
2020-06-09 12:59:45 -07:00
2020-06-03 16:27:18 -07:00
2020-05-19 17:56:34 +02:00
2020-05-26 00:03:16 +09:00
2020-06-13 16:27:13 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-08 12:49:18 -07:00
2020-06-19 20:12:58 -07:00
2020-06-14 01:57:21 +09:00
2020-06-13 16:27:13 -07:00
2020-06-14 01:57:21 +09:00
2020-04-28 14:39:46 -07:00
2020-06-13 16:27:13 -07:00
2020-05-23 16:56:17 -07:00
2020-06-18 20:37:11 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2019-09-26 08:56:17 +02:00
2020-06-19 13:03:47 -07:00
2020-06-19 13:03:47 -07:00
2020-05-19 12:50:14 -07:00
2020-06-14 01:57:21 +09:00
2019-07-08 19:48:57 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-02-26 20:38:13 -08:00
2020-06-13 16:27:13 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-18 20:25:51 -07:00
2020-06-14 01:57:21 +09:00
2020-06-19 20:12:58 -07:00
2020-06-14 01:57:21 +09:00
2020-06-13 16:27:13 -07:00
2020-06-09 12:59:45 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-04-27 02:07:40 -04:00
2020-05-23 16:36:05 -07:00
2020-06-14 01:57:21 +09:00
2020-06-15 12:58:59 -07:00
2019-12-16 10:15:49 +01:00
2020-06-09 12:59:45 -07:00
2020-06-17 23:01:39 +01:00
2020-06-19 20:12:58 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2019-06-22 08:59:24 -04:00
2020-06-11 12:22:41 -07:00
2020-06-14 01:57:21 +09:00
2020-06-13 16:27:13 -07:00
2020-06-14 01:57:21 +09:00
2020-06-14 01:57:21 +09:00
2020-06-05 13:18:26 -07:00
2019-08-10 15:25:47 -07:00
2020-06-13 16:27:13 -07:00
2020-06-14 01:57:21 +09:00
2020-06-13 16:27:13 -07:00
2020-06-19 13:03:47 -07:00
2020-06-01 12:05:45 -07:00
2020-05-23 16:56:17 -07:00
2020-06-14 01:57:21 +09:00
2020-05-23 16:56:17 -07:00
2020-05-29 13:10:39 -07:00
2019-05-21 10:50:45 +02:00